PH 310
Social and Structural Drivers of Health
University of Wisconsin-La Crosse · UGRD · Fall 2026
1 section
Catalog description
This course examines each of the five major social drivers of health (SDOH) domains - economic stability, education access and quality, health care access and quality, neighborhood and built environment, and social and community context - and considers their impact on individual and population health and health inequities. This course also emphasizes the structural drivers of health, systems, and policies that affect the five domains and how resources are distributed. Prerequisite: admission to the public health and community health education major. Offered Fall, Spring.
